summaryrefslogtreecommitdiff
path: root/fs/bcachefs/opts.c
diff options
context:
space:
mode:
authorKent Overstreet <kent.overstreet@gmail.com>2022-03-22 00:16:31 -0400
committerKent Overstreet <kent.overstreet@gmail.com>2022-05-20 13:54:48 -0400
commitf3cd24b05dfac667f183c0d12eac8890edb95f62 (patch)
tree8831dff58cc40359a085532071ed5df11bfa9c33 /fs/bcachefs/opts.c
parenta136245957317195bb1aa87040d5ceba05a916b4 (diff)
bcachefs: Convert to lib/printbuf.cprintbuf_v2
Signed-off-by: Kent Overstreet <kent.overstreet@gmail.com>
Diffstat (limited to 'fs/bcachefs/opts.c')
-rw-r--r--fs/bcachefs/opts.c6
1 files changed, 4 insertions, 2 deletions
diff --git a/fs/bcachefs/opts.c b/fs/bcachefs/opts.c
index 385451ef865e..d282b85b7159 100644
--- a/fs/bcachefs/opts.c
+++ b/fs/bcachefs/opts.c
@@ -9,6 +9,8 @@
#include "super-io.h"
#include "util.h"
+#include <linux/pretty-printers.h>
+
#define x(t, n) [n] = #t,
const char * const bch2_metadata_versions[] = {
@@ -316,13 +318,13 @@ void bch2_opt_to_text(struct printbuf *out,
case BCH_OPT_BOOL:
case BCH_OPT_UINT:
if (opt->flags & OPT_HUMAN_READABLE)
- bch2_hprint(out, v);
+ pr_human_readable_u64(out, v);
else
pr_buf(out, "%lli", v);
break;
case BCH_OPT_STR:
if (flags & OPT_SHOW_FULL_LIST)
- bch2_string_opt_to_text(out, opt->choices, v);
+ pr_string_option(out, opt->choices, v);
else
pr_buf(out, "%s", opt->choices[v]);
break;